Sky vs Fever prediction

Sky vs Fever best bet: Caitlin Clark Over 4.5 rebounds (+120)

Caitlin Clark is logging her usual minutes after a bad back trimmed floor time last month. 

Her rebounding soared in those recent outings, snatching seven boards in each of the first two games in June before grabbing only three rebounds versus Washington on Monday.

That’s providing extra pop on the Over 4.5 boards versus the Chicago Sky

Chicago is missing size and toughness in the backcourt and marches out a guard rotation that tops out at 5-foot-10. 

The Sky are the worst rebounding team, and the 6-foot Clark is projected for 5.6 rebounds, which should have the Over asking around -160.

Covers COVERS INTEL: The Sky sit dead last in rebound rate and allow foes to record almost 40 rebounds per game. Funny enough, it’s opposing guards doing most of the damage on the glass, responsible for 26 of those boards.

Sky vs Fever same-game parlay

Gainbridge Fieldhouse is a sight for sore eyes. The Indiana Fever will be playing just their second home game since May 28, and this meeting with the Sky is a perfect spot to get right after a 2-3 SU mark in that span. 

Chicago might be the only team in the WNBA with more locker room drama than Indiana, as players are openly criticizing coach Marsh during the team’s current 1-7 SU slide.

The revamped Sky roster isn’t gelling well with players in and out, and the team’s net rating has slipped to -12.6 in the past eight games.

Caitlin Clark pick: Under 2.5 threes (-105)

The Sky don’t do many things right on defense, but they do patrol the perimeter.

Chicago owns the third-lowest opponent 3-point percentage, allowing only 6.8 triples per game. 

Head coach Tyler Marsh anchors his defense in tough on-ball pressure and doesn’t use drop coverage on screen action, instead utilizing hard hedges to force ball handers into the paint.

Clark’s 3-point shooting hasn’t been great overall, yet her prop markets carry that "Clark cushion" due to the public appeal of the superstar guard.

She’s made three or more triples in just three of her 10 contests so far, with those results coming against Washington (twice) and Golden State — two of the weakest 3-point defenses in the league.

Player projections call for 2.2 makes from downtown from Clark, which has me betting the Under 2.5 at the smaller ask of -105. Given that forecast, the Under should be priced closer to -170.
